City Works Opening February 6th at Disney Springs

    City Works Eatery & Pour House will be opening at Disney Springs on February 6th.

    City Works is an ‘eatery and pour house’ style restaurant, with a focus on classic American food with brilliant twists, an impressive selection of drinks, and an upbeat, energetic atmosphere. The ‘pour house’ will offer 100 draft handles, as well as 8 wines on draft, which offer the benefits of freshness, consistency, and zero waste. The location plans to feature rare and special beer tappings from breweries around the world.

    City Works, owned and operated by Bottleneck Management, currently has nine locations across the country in cities and towns including Fort Worth, Tex.; Frisco, Tex.; King of Prussia, Pa.; Pittsburgh, Pa.; Schaumburg, Ill.; Tysons, Va.; Wheeling, Ill.; and Vernon Hills, Ill. With 90 local and global beers on tap, the restaurant offers a wide range of rare and unique craft selections.
